Matthew DiGiorgio, age 88 of Glassport, died at the home of his daughter, Diane, on Friday, May 29, 2020.  He was born on March 24, 1932 and is the son of the late Joseph and Adeline Cannelli DiGiorgio.

Matthew served in the Army during the Korean War then worked as a produce manager for several grocery stores until he retired.

He is survived by his children, Mark (Tammy) DiGiorgio of North Huntingdon, Diane (Tim) Drnevich of North Huntingdon and David DiGiorgio of Westminster, Colorado; granddaughters, Gina (Stephen) Goodwill, Jazmine DiGiorgio and Kera DiGiorgio; sisters, Carmella Ferraro and Norma Reza; also nieces and nephews.

He was preceded in death by his sister, Dora Jones and three brothers, Gennaro, Joseph and Carl DiGiorgio.

The family would like to thank Allegheny Health Network Hospice Care, especially Nurse Alane for her compassionate care of their father.

Family and friends were received at Strifflers of White Oak Cremation and Mortuary Services, 1100 Lincoln Way, White Oak, PA 15131 (Sue Striffler Galaski, supervisor, 412-678-6177) on Monday June 1, 2020.  Services were held on Tuesday, June 2, 2020 and burial followed.
